Question 4.
Given
Loan value LV= 30000$
Loan tenure n=5 years
Interest rate i=5%
Let the equivalent interest rate be i equv
Let monthly repayment be R
Ignorance of any loan fees and charges
Loan interest:
loan interest =LVxnxi=30000 x 5 x 0.05=7500 ( $ )
Total repayment:
total repayment=loan value+ loan interest=30000+ 7500=37500( $)
Annual repayment:
37500 $
anual repayment= =7500( )
5 year
Monthly repayment:
7500 $
R= =625 ( )
12 year
5 year=60 month
Use the mortgage calculation method:
R [ 1−( 1+i )−n ] 625 [ 1−( 1+ i )−60 ]
i= =¿ i=
LV 30000
Using trial and error methods 2 with the value of “I” initial trial twice the simple interest rate period=
2x0.05/12=0.00833
The exact solution i=0.00763
The equivalent annual rate:
i equv =( 1+i )12 −1=( 1+0.00763 )12−1=0.0955=9.55 %
Thus, the equilibrium interest rate per annum is 9.55%
